I uninstalled QuickGPS (stupid move, in retrospect) and now want to reinstall it. I downloaded the HTC_QuickGPS cab from Dutty's site but get this error message when I try to install it: Installation was unsuccessful. The program or setting cannot be installed because it does not have sufficient system permissions.

I am not a developer or a techie. I searched this forum for 'reinstall QuickGPS' but didn't find anything.

Have you soft reset? I get that message when another program is still in memory (Comm Manager, etc.). Additionally, I HIGHLY recommend hard resetting and not letting the bloatware install. Just did that for my buddy's tilt and he saw a HUGE performance gain. Anything you like from the bloatware is available on this forum as a cab. I understand not being comfortable voiding the warranty by ROM flashing (although that makes a far bigger/better difference). However, the bloatware sucks pretty bad. Plus, then you're sure QuickGPS is installed correctly, etc. I will say, he had a data issue after the hard reset. If you do it and have trouble with your data, assure your ISP settings are correct.

i know this is a little late but i had the problem now and i fixed it

here is what todo:
eventhough i uninstalled quickgps and the program was not in the program list, it was still running a process, so i used SKTools to 'kill' the process, after that i was able to reinstall QuickGPS...
